Ulan-Ude

Ulan-Ude is the capital city of the Republic of Buryatia, Russia, situated in eastern Siberia at the confluence of the Selenga and Uda rivers. Founded in 1666 as a Cossack winter settlement, it developed into a major administrative and trading hub for the Trans-Siberian Railway. Tyumen

Tyumen is a city in western Siberia and the administrative center of Tyumen Oblast in Russia. Founded in 1586, it is recognized as the first permanent Russian settlement in Siberia and historically served as an important administrative and trading hub for the region.
